Three girls titles were on the line starting with Class A in Belgrade as the Lady Locomotives of Laurel took on the Lady Maroons of Butte Central.

Out to Class B in Butte as Malta hoped to repeat, but it wasn't meant to be as Fairfield took care of the Lady M'Ettes 46-37 to win state. Shepherd then defeated Baker 50-32 to win third place.

Then in Hamilton came the most dramatic finish as undefeated Harlowton-Ryegate took on the Lady Panthers of Saco-Whitewater. Saco-WW led by 10 at the half, but the game would be tied and go back and forth late. In the end, the Lady Engineers came up short of making the game-winning basket and Saco-WW held on to win 38-37. Belt beat Winnett-Grass Range in the third place game.
